Output 81f1907cf74ad92463da044b74e786a86e50b32fcd771c8c2a06894de614e247:1

value
128000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 737a02caefbc5efd71a24f0ddca244052cf75556 OP_EQUAL
address
3CDbo54YCBW74232yXRbWK3azu6Mb3gQna
transaction
81f1907cf74ad92463da044b74e786a86e50b32fcd771c8c2a06894de614e247
confirmations
203476
spent
true